**Q: Why did my request get a 429 from the Tollgate gateway?**

Tollgate enforces per-service token buckets: 200 requests/minute default, bursts up to 50. Limits are keyed on the calling service identity, not IP. If you're reviewing code that retries on 429, check it honors the Retry-After header and backs off exponentially — hammering the gateway triggers a temporary ban. Custom limits require a quota entry in the gateway config repo, approved by the platform team. For quota increases or disputes, email the gateway owners at the address below.

escalation mailbox, fahaf-bajep: druael@lumiccorp.internal

Subject: Parchmill cut-over wrap-up

Hi — quick summary for your review. We cut over to the new Parchmill markdown pipeline last night with no rollbacks. Sanitization now happens pre-cache, so stale unsafe HTML can't leak from old entries; we also purged the render cache entirely. One straggler worker ran the old build for ten minutes, already terminated. The production pipeline currently runs with these settings.

config for bawip-badup:
ULAAEL_HOST=ulaael.zemvarsys.internal
ULAAEL_PORT=8000

14:05 — Support volume spikes: widgets rendering blank across three tenant apps. Cause: shared component library Brightmere published a breaking change under a patch version. Consuming apps on floating patch ranges auto-pulled it overnight. 14:20 — Publish yanked; apps pinned to last known-good version. 14:40 — Dashboards recovered. Support: tell affected customers a hard refresh clears cached bundles. Follow-up: enforce semver checks in the publish pipeline. Known-good build reference follows.

pipeline stamp: htk4_66df

## Archiving cold storage buckets (Glacierbird tier)

Run this during the monthly maintenance window after confirming no restore jobs are pending. The archiver walks each bucket flagged `cold`, verifies checksums, writes a manifest, then moves objects to the Glacierbird tier. Expect roughly two hours per terabyte. If a manifest fails verification, halt and escalate — do not force the move. The release manager must record the manifest hash in the change log before sign-off. The archiver reads its parameters from the values below.

config for yageg-fajof:
ralix:
  pin: 5480
  metrics_host: metrics.ralix.zemvarlabs.internal
  tenant: lamion
  seal: seal_14030623